Thursday, May 2, 2024

Beautiful UI components for Flutter

flutter ui design

The MSI program at University of Michigan culminates with a final project. CMU School of Design graduates are employed at top design firms, global companies, nonprofits, and more. Examples include Apple, Google, Microsoft, IDEO, Facebook, Skype, Pinterest, R/GA, Mayo Clinic, Volkswagen/Audi, Whirlpool, Motorola, the Carnegie Museums of Pittsburgh, and global creative agency Isobar. The MHCI at CMU is the first program in the world dedicated to preparing professionals for careers related to HCI, user-centered research, and User-centered Design (UCD).

Screen sizing

Many layouts make liberal use of Containers to separate widgets using padding, or to add borders or margins. You can change the device's background by placing the entire layout into a Container and changing its background color or image. The intent is to get you up and running as quickly as possible, rather than overwhelm you with a complete list. For information on other available widgets, refer to the Widget catalog, or use the Search box in the API reference docs. Also, the widget pages in the API docs often make suggestions about similar widgets that might better suit your needs.

Sizing widgets

Learned a lot from your course to port my app from #AppleWatch to #iPhone, #iPad and #Mac. We all try to be consistent with our way of teaching step-by-step, providing source files and prioritizing design in our courses. All courses come with downloadable files to help you design, code and follow the course offline. Mitigating these errors and understanding the eventualities can provide a seamless experience in the Flutter Positioned implementation. As with any other code, testing is advised to ensure correct placements and error-free execution.

Accessibility

Additionally, consider utilizing ConstrainedBox to introduce a degree of flexibility to your widgets. This approach allows you to set minimum and maximum constraints, providing your layout with the adaptability it needs to accommodate different screen sizes and orientations without compromising on design integrity. Starting your design with mobile in mind makes scaling up to larger screens smoother. This approach helps in efficiently adapting your designs for tablets or desktops.

When the parent receives the onCartChanged callback, the parent updates its internal state, which triggers the parent to rebuild and create a new instance of ShoppingListItem with the new inCart value. Now that the code has switched from MyAppBar and MyScaffold to the AppBar and Scaffold widgets, and from material.dart, the app is starting to look a bit more Material. For example, the app bar has a shadow and the title text inherits the correct styling automatically.

Screen-based Breakpoints

flutter ui design

A business website gives you the authority and makes you reliable among your customers. You can choose to add more sophisticated details to your app design, such as device customization options. In the app, specify the area where chat messages will be displayed. The UI for creating messages is currently at the top of the chat screen. The Flutter App updates and upgrades the UI at 60 frames per second using GPU.

The plugin supports a wide range of After Effects features, including shape layers, masks, and expressions. In the context of Material Design, a component library in Figma specifically refers to a collection of components that adhere to Material Design guidelines. These libraries often include pre-styled and ready-to-use components, making it easier to create designs with consistent Material Design aesthetics.

E-Commerce Flutter App UI Kit

Add an ImageSection widget as the first child in the children list. Set the image property to the path of the image you added in Configure your app to use supplied images. The MyAppBar widget creates a Container with a height of 56 device-independent pixels with an internal padding of 8 pixels, both on the left and the right. Inside the container, MyAppBar uses a Row layout to organize its children. The middle child, the title widget, is marked as Expanded, which means it expands to fill any remaining available space that hasn't been consumed by the other children.

You can now use CodePen to create and share UI for Flutter on the web - 9to5Google

You can now use CodePen to create and share UI for Flutter on the web.

Posted: Wed, 15 Apr 2020 07:00:00 GMT [source]

After 11 intense months of study, the MHCI+D program at University of Washington culminates with a Capstone project. This three-course, 14 credit hour culminating experience includes the Capstone Planning Seminar; Research Studio; and Capstone Studio. In teams, students will choose a focus area such as health, assistive technology, travel, the environment, education, or retail.

In Flutter, a Card features slightly rounded corners and a drop shadow, giving it a 3D effect. Changing a Card's elevation property allows you to control the drop shadow effect. Setting the elevation to 24, for example, visually lifts the Card further from the surface and causes the shadow to become more dispersed. For a list of supported elevation values, see Elevation in the Material guidelines. Specifying an unsupported value disables the drop shadow entirely. Use Stack to arrange widgets on top of a base widget—often an image.

It can be difficult to create mobile applications because different industries create devices with different screen sizes for portability. Material designs emphasize accessibility considerations urging designers to adhere to guidelines that enhance user experience for visually impaired users. Flutter UI Design is the graphical and interactive components of a Flutter application. These components include layouts, colours, widgets, typography, and animation effects.

Material design uses primary, secondary, and accent color palettes to maintain visual consistency in user experience. Creating user-centered design ensures that not just a functional app is created but users can also enjoy every application process. The core principles of Flutter are time and cost reduction, uniform user experience, and a consistent interface that works on all platforms. If you wish to make your app development faster, more sophisticated, and effortless, try DhiWise- A new edge mobile and web application development platform for developers. The pipeline is unrelated to how an app is developed, yet it may help explain why the Flutter UI is so flexible. When Dart-based application code interacts with UI-related components, the CPU and the specialised UI Thread continue to run.

The Flutter Dropdown is a widget of the Flutter UI frameworkthat gives a list of options in which the user can select theappropriate option. Toggles are Getwidget Flutter library components that are usedto change the state of an option. It can be set as true or falseaccording to the requirement of the option.

No comments:

Post a Comment

2024 Best Los Angeles Area Colleges with Graphic Design Degrees

Table Of Content Los Angeles Harbor College What do graphic designers do? College of the Canyons Career Planning Santiago Canyon College ...